Power On/Off Buttons
Press the separate ON (OFF) buttons on the
remote to turn the TV ON and OFF. Press
the "Power Source" ON/OFF button to turn
the selected LCD Panel device (TV, VCR,
DVD, etc.) ON or OFF.
Status/Exit (D5) Button
Press to see current channel number infor-
mation on the TV screen. Also press to clear
the TV screen after control adjustments.
Sleep (D6) Button
Press to set the TV to automatically turn
itself Off. Press the Sleep button repeatedly
to select the amount of time (15 minutes to 2
hours) before the TV shuts Off.
VCR+ (D8) Button
®
Press to display Guide Plus+
electronic TV
program guide schedule. See dedicated
Guide Plus+ feature button callout and
explanation shown below.
LCD Panel System Buttons
Press to send remote signals to either the TV
or other accessory devices (VCR, DVD, etc.).
VCR (LCD Device) Buttons
For use with VCR (Play, Stop, Pause, FF,
etc.) type feature operations. In some cases,
may also function with select LCD Display
devices (i.e., DVD, CD, etc.) See the "Using
the Remote With a VCR" in your other
owner's manual for further details.
Volume Buttons
Press to adjust the TV sound level up (+) or
down (-).
OK/Menu and Arrow Buttons
Press the OK button to show onscreen
Menus and select highlighted controls. Press
the direction arrow buttons to move up and
down (or left and right) through the list of
onscreen controls.
Mute Button
Press to turn the sound OFF on the TV.
Press again to return the sound to its previ-
ous level.
GUIDE Plus+® Button
Press to use the GUIDE Plus+ system elec-
tronic guide for TV program listings. Refer
to your separate GUIDE Plus+ information
manual for setup and use details.
